Being well-informed is an important part of coping with any sort of disability. The resources available are extensive, many of them on-line. The materials included here will provide a starting point.

The RCLD at GSU also conducts research to increase existing knowledge about disorders that affect learning and functions. We work with referring campuses in program development and training in the area of disability services, and we provide informational workshops for faculty, staff, students, and the professional community. For a list of research related activities conducted by the Regents Center for Learning Disorders, please review our Research/Educational Outreach document, which includes publications, published abstracts, presentations at professional meetings, and invited community presentations.
